https://demo.discussdentistry.com/forums/topic/too-many-dentists-not-enough-teeth-extract/#post-15836 <![CDATA[Too many dentists with not enough teeth to extract]]> https://demo.discussdentistry.com/forums/topic/too-many-dentists-not-enough-teeth-extract/#post-15836 Sun, 19 Aug 2012 12:06:34 +0000 drsushant An imperative change that needs to be undertaken is granting a vital status to the dentists in the overall healthcare system, by the Council as well as the Government. This will help in creating alternative employment options for the dentists in a situation where private practice seems to be the only sane option. For instance, dentists can be employed at primary and community health centres which currently have no or very few dentists.
